The City of Denton agrees that all specifications for selected items shall be as determined by Tarrant County The City of Denton agrees to pay the supplier for all goods, equipment and products pursuant to this agreement The successful bidder or bidders shall bill the City of Denton directly for all items purchased, and the City of Denton shall be responsible for vendor's compliance with all conditions of delivery and quality of the purchased items IV. Tom Shaw, C P M , Purchasing Agent, is hereby designated as the official representative to act for the City of Denton in all matters relating to this agreement V. This agreement shall take effect upon execution by both signatories VI. This agreement shall be in effect from the date of execution until terminated by either party to the agreement IN WITNESS WHEREOF, the parties hereto have caused this agreement to be executed by their authorized officers the day and year first above wntt TARRANT COUNTY 60, ko* OR CITY OF DENTON BY�-� TITLE City Manager DATE
